Don't know what companies sail from that port, but I believe both CKS and TurboJet sails from Guangzhou to Hong Kong. I have sailed a lot with both companies on other routes.
Ferry or bus, my guess is the safety is better on the ferry, and if the weather is clear it is a far nicer way to enter Hong Kong than the borders in Shenzhen.
